WebJun 21, 2024 · Having one episode of mania is enough for you to receive a diagnosis of bipolar I disorder. A manic episode is a period of 1 week or longer during which you experience the following:... WebSymptoms of Bipolar II. To be diagnosed with bipolar II, you have to meet the following requirements: 1 episode or more of hypomania with 3+ symptoms of hypomania and last for 4 or more days. WebJan 25, 2024 · The condition used to be known as manic depression and bipolar disease. Key symptoms of bipolar disorder include: episodes of mania, or extremely elevated mood. episodes of depression, or low mood ... WebBipolar disorder is a mood disorder characterized by episodes of mania (elevated mood, increased energy) and depression (low mood, decreased energy). When psychosis is present during a manic or depressive episode, it is referred to as bipolar disorder with psychotic features. The psychotic symptoms in bipolar disorder are typically mood ...

WebFeb 11, 2024 · Experts believe bipolar disorder usually develops from a combination of the following factors: genetics. brain chemistry and biology. environmental factors. WebApr 15, 2024 · There are no laboratory tests that are diagnostic of bipolar disorder. Your healthcare provider would consider blood or urine tests if your symptom history, medical …

WebMar 5, 2024 · To diagnose bipolar disorder accurately, a mental health professional will use a combo of physical and mental health screenings.
